Ether-containing paint removing composition
A composition and related process for removing paint from a substrate in which the composition contains an aprotic polar solvent, an ether-containing compound, an evaporation retarder and a solvent for the evaporation retarder.
1 . A composition for removing paint from a substrate, wherein the composition comprises:
A. from about 1.0 to about 50.0 weight percent of at least one aprotic polar solvent;
B. from about 1.0 to about 70.0 weight percent of at least one ether-containing compound;
C. from about 0.25 to about 5.0 weight percent of at least one evaporation retarder; and
D. from about 1.0 to about 50.0 weight percent of at least one solvent for the evaporation retarder;
wherein the composition is free of methylene chloride.
2 . A composition as defined by claim 1 wherein the aprotic polar solvent is methyl acetate; t-butyl acetate; N-methyl-2-pyrrolidone; acetone; dimethyl sulfoxide; a dibasic ester; or a mixture thereof.
3 . A composition as defined by claim 2 wherein the aprotic polar solvent is acetone, N-methyl-2-pyrrolidone or a dibasic ester.
4 . A composition as defined by claim 1 wherein the ether-containing compound is 1,3-dioxolane; 1,3,5-trioxolane; methylal or a mixture thereof.
5 . A composition as defined by claim 4 wherein the ether-containing compound is 1,3-dioxolane.
6 . A composition as defined by claim 1 wherein the evaporation retarder is a wax compound.
7 . A composition as defined by claim 6 wherein the evaporation retarder is paraffin wax.
8 . A composition as defined by claim 1 wherein the solvent for the evaporation retarder is an aliphatic or aromatic hydrocarbon solvent.
9 . A composition as defined by claim 8 wherein the solvent for the evaporation retarder is toluene, xylene, aromatic 100 solvent, mineral spirits, mineral oil or a mixture thereof.
